- The Delhi University Students' Union elections saw only 40.46% of eligible students cast their votes despite extensive campaigning by student organizations.
- Students cited concerns over campus disorder, public nuisances, and a lack of focus on genuine academic and infrastructure issues as reasons for the apathy.
- The low turnout has prompted speculation about potential surprise results as vote counting proceeds.
